Betty¿s Bay is situated on the southern coast of South Africa in the province of the Western Cape halfway between Cape Town and Hermanus in the region known as The Overberg. Bettys Bay is quiet seasonal holiday village, ideally suited to those who prefer outdoor living. Walking, hiking, swimming, surfing, cycling, whale watching and sand boarding are the sort of activities that can be enjoyed here. There are lovely long silver sandy beaches, as well as a selection of small private beaches with rocks and rock pools surrounding them, especially suited to children. Even in the busy season, the beaches are not heavily populated. Close to Betty¿s Bay are the attractions of the Stony Point land-based Penguin Colony, Harold Porter National Botanical Garden and the Kogelberg Biosphere Reserve. At Stony Point, the boardwalk makes penguin viewing a special treat. Of course, there are many other bird species to be viewed in the area.
